CDA270 (Yellow Brass, 65%)

CDA270 Yellow Brass is a 65% copper brass alloy known for excellent cold working capacity and good joining properties. It is commonly used for wire, tube, rod, fasteners, plumbing fittings, hardware, and formed brass components.

Description

CDA270 Yellow Brass is a copper-zinc alloy with a nominal composition of 65% copper and 35% zinc. It is listed as US EPA registered antimicrobial in the supplied data sheet and is suited to applications that require drawing, bending, forming, stamping, and general fabrication.

This alloy offers excellent soldering and brazing suitability, good oxyacetylene welding and butt welding performance, and strong cold working capacity. It is commonly used across architectural, automotive, builders hardware, electrical, fastener, industrial, marine, and plumbing applications.

Key Features:

  • 65% yellow brass alloy
  • US EPA-registered antimicrobial
  • Excellent cold working capacity
  • Excellent soldering and brazing suitability
  • Good oxyacetylene welding and butt welding suitability
  • Good spot welding suitability
  • Poor hot forming capacity
  • Commonly used for wire, tube, rod, fasteners, fittings, hardware, and formed components

Element Composition Nominal
Copper (Cu) 63.0-68.5% 65.0%
Iron (Fe) 0.07% max
Lead (Pb) 0.09% max
Zinc (Zn) Remainder 35.0%
Cu + Named Elements 99.7% min

 

Form Temper Section Size Tensile Strength Yield Strength Elongation
Wire OS035 2.0 mm 345 MPa 60%
Flat Products H02 1 mm 421 MPa 345 MPa 23%
Flat Products OS015 1 mm 365 MPa 152 MPa 54%
Flat Products H06 1 mm 586 MPa 427 MPa 5%
Rod H00 25.4 mm 379 MPa 276 MPa 48%
Rod OS050 25.4 mm 331 MPa 110 MPa 65%
Wire H02 2.0 mm 607 MPa 15%
Wire H04 2.0 mm 758 MPa 8%

 

Melting Point – Liquidus 932°C
Melting Point – Solidus 904°C
Density 8.47 g/cm³ at 20°C
Specific Gravity 8.47
Electrical Resistivity 6.38 microhm-cm at 20°C
Electrical Conductivity 0.158 MegaSiemens/cm at 20°C
Thermal Conductivity 116.0 W/m.K at 20°C
Coefficient of Thermal Expansion 20.3 x 10⁻⁶ per °C, 20-300°C
Specific Heat Capacity 377.1 J/kg.K at 293 K
Modulus of Elasticity 103400 MPa
Modulus of Rigidity 38610 MPa

 

Soldering Excellent
Brazing Excellent
Oxyacetylene Welding Good
Gas Shielded Arc Welding Fair
Spot Weld Good
Butt Weld Good
Cold Working Excellent
Hot Forming Poor
Machinability Rating 30
Common Forms Bolts, nuts, rod, screws, studs, tube, welded tube, wire, and tinned wire
